About Haciasik Konagi

Historic Setting HacıAşık Konağı Butik Hotel in Avanos is housed in a historic building, offering a unique and charming atmosphere. Exceptional Facilities Guests enjoy a sun terrace, lush garden, and free WiFi. Additional amenities include a private check-in and check-out service, 24-hour front desk, and free off-site parking. Comfortable Accommodations Rooms feature private bathrooms, air-conditioning, and garden or quiet street views. Family rooms and full-day security ensure a comfortable stay. Delicious Breakfast A variety of breakfast options are available, including continental, à la carte, vegetarian, vegan, halal, and Asian. Local specialties, fresh pastries, and cheese are served daily. Prime Location Located 20 mi from Nevşehir Kapadokya Airport, the hotel is near attractions such as Goreme Open-Air Museum (6.2 mi) and Zelve Open Air Museum (3.7 mi).   • Engine customer Nov 2024

    The extraordinary kindness of the two women (sisters, perhaps?) who manage this boutique hotel stands out above all else in any recollection of our "cave" hotel. My wife's inability to climb stairs resulted in immediate calls on our arrival to other guests to relocate us to the single ground-floor room at the moment. They likewise brought her breakfast, and looked out for her every need in the midst of a bustling morning buffet. During the three days we spent at Avanos, the town closed off vehicle access to the hotel in order to repave the central street, but the owners did everything they could to find us ways around the blockade. Although the property is in the process of converting an old stone building into a modern hotel, the completed rooms are well-lit and spacious, with high, vaulted ceilings, king-size beds, a massive couch nearly as wide as the room, and a full bathroom with an excellent shower. The breakfast room down below the main building also has a number of extra tables set out beneath the trees; the garden leading to the river also opens onto a river walk that brings a wheelchair visitor to nearby restaurants. After touring the underground cave cities and "fairy chimneys" of Cappadocia, we would sit in the garden, savouring a beer at the end of the day, and clicking through our growing album of photos. Anticipating our every need, our hosts were always quick to bring an ash tray for my wife, to lay out a tablecloth, and to offer plates of fruit and cheese to the rest of our party. The only drawback to this property is also part of its charm, located as it is at the bottom of a steep and narrow cobblestone lane running down to the river. The town may have made a visitor's stay difficult by deciding to pave the main road two weeks before the end of tourist season in late October, but the fault is hardly that of the hosts.
